Full Decentralized Sequencers

Architecture

Full Decentralized Sequencers (FDS) represent a paradigm shift in blockchain infrastructure, moving beyond monolithic chain architectures to modular, scalable systems. These systems delegate transaction ordering and execution to independent, permissioned or permissionless sequencers operating within a larger network. This layered approach enhances throughput and reduces congestion, addressing limitations inherent in traditional proof-of-work or proof-of-stake consensus mechanisms. The design often incorporates mechanisms for sequencer selection, monitoring, and potential penalization to ensure alignment with network objectives and maintain security.
